I bought the HD497's from Radio Shack a couple days figuring I could return them if I didn't like them. I have them configured the following way:
Chaintech AV-710 flashed to Prodigy--> Onkyo HT-R410 via optical out --> HD497's.
As my first set of headphones I find that it has very good sound quality at least compared to the speakers I was using, but I find that it is a bit lacking in terms of comfort.
They get very warm on my ears after a short while, which I find to be uncomfortable. Unless I have them just right, they creak whenever I move.
Would the HD-580's or 590s be more comfortable?
I'm also considering the Alessandro MS-1's.
All headphone suggestions and comments are appreciated.
Also, will my HTR Receiver be able to drive them properly or do they a need a HP amp?
My budget max. is around $130.
